Water damage in Cornwall usually starts with spring snowmelt and heavy rainfall overwhelming aging infrastructure. A close second is ice jam flooding and nor'easter storm damage. Professional restoration follows the IICRC protocol on every job. Assess. Extract. Dry. Sanitize. Document.
Cornwall, PA experiences a humid continental climate with cold winters, making spring thaw and autumn storms particularly dangerous. The region's flat terrain and proximity to the Susquehanna River increase flood risk during heavy precipitation events.

Mold can develop rapidly in Cornwall homes after flooding due to high humidity and stagnant water. Prompt drying and remediation are critical to prevent long-term structural and health issues.
